Calcium montanate is a mineral-derived ingredient created by processing montanic acid (a naturally occurring substance found in lignite and other mineral sources) with calcium. It's used to improve the texture and consistency of cosmetic products.
This ingredient prevents caking and clumping in powders while helping to control the thickness and flow of cosmetic formulations.
